Citations
3 citations on file for this inspection.
1926.102 A01
- Issued
- Nov 18, 2013
- Penalty
- Initial $2,400 · Current $2,400
General-duty citation text
29 CFR 1926.102(a)(1): Eye and face protective equipment were not used when machines or operations presented potential eye or face injury from physical, chemical, or radiation agents: a. On or about November 12, 2013, an employee using a Hitachi NR83A2 pneumatic air nail gun to perform framing operations was not wearing safety glasses, exposing himself to being hit by nails or flying debris.

1926.501 B13
- Issued
- Nov 18, 2013
- Penalty
- Initial $2,400 · Current $2,400
General-duty citation text
29 CFR 1926.501(b)(13): Each employee(s) engaged in residential construction activities 6 feet (1.8 m) or more above lower levels were not protected by guardrail systems, safety net system, or personal fall arrest system, nor were employee(s) provided with an alternative fall protection measure under another provision of paragraph 1926.501 (b): a. On or about November 12, 2013, on top of a structure, an employee performing framing operations was not protected from an 11-foot fall hazard by use of a guardrail system, safety net system, personal fall arrest system or any alternative fall protection.

1926.503 A01
- Issued
- Nov 18, 2013
- Abate by
- Dec 12, 2013
- Penalty
- Initial $0 · Current $0
General-duty citation text
29 CFR 1926.503(a)(1): The employer did not provide a training program for each employee potentially exposed to fall hazards to enable each employee to recognize the hazards of falling and the procedures to be followed in order to minimize these hazards: a. On or about November 12, 2013, an employee performing framing operations was not trained to recognize, control or minimize hazards while working from elevation.
